Explorar el Código

msm: eva: define ds config in eva kmd

Change-Id: Ibbbf5d34e470d66168e4257aef53beaa5814b7cb
Naveen Ravi hace 2 años
padre
commit
0aa70a4811
Se han modificado 2 ficheros con 11 adiciones y 0 borrados
  1. 3 0
      msm/eva/cvp_hfi.h
  2. 8 0
      msm/eva/msm_cvp_platform.c

+ 3 - 0
msm/eva/cvp_hfi.h

@@ -183,6 +183,8 @@
 	(HFI_CMD_SESSION_CVP_START + 0x100)
 #define  HFI_CMD_SESSION_CVP_ICA_CONFIG\
 	(HFI_CMD_SESSION_CVP_START + 0x101)
+#define  HFI_CMD_SESSION_CVP_DS_CONFIG\
+	(HFI_CMD_SESSION_CVP_START + 0x02F)
 
 
 #define HFI_MSG_SESSION_CVP_START	\
@@ -272,6 +274,7 @@
 
 #define HFI_PERSIST_CMD_SIZE	11
 
+#define HFI_DS_CONFIG_CMD_SIZE 11
 #define HFI_DS_CMD_SIZE	50
 
 #define HFI_OF_CONFIG_CMD_SIZE 34

+ 8 - 0
msm/eva/msm_cvp_platform.c

@@ -456,6 +456,14 @@ const struct msm_cvp_hfi_defs cvp_hfi_defs[MAX_PKT_IDX] = {
 			.resp = HAL_NO_RESP,
 			.name = "REL_PERSIST",
 		},
+	[HFI_CMD_SESSION_CVP_DS_CONFIG - HFI_CMD_SESSION_CVP_START] =
+		{
+			.size = HFI_DS_CONFIG_CMD_SIZE,
+			.type = HFI_CMD_SESSION_CVP_DS_CONFIG,
+			.is_config_pkt = true,
+			.resp = HAL_NO_RESP,
+			.name = "DS_CONFIG",
+		},
 	[HFI_CMD_SESSION_CVP_DS - HFI_CMD_SESSION_CVP_START] =
 		{
 			.size = HFI_DS_CMD_SIZE,